Crane Prairie has been fishing fair. Balanced leeches, damsels, chironomids, callibaetis and water boatmen are all good to have in your box and give a try. We have heard some positive reports on balanced leeches in the mornings before the sun gets on the water. Stripping leeches, boatmen, and damsel nymphs is also a good way to find some fish and cover more water than an idle indicator setup. Damsel and callibaetis dries can also be effective if you're seeing fish rising. 

Recommended Dries: Chubby Chernobyl Patriot and Purple #12-14, Para- Cricket #16-12

Recommended Nymphs: Bruised Ballanced Leech #14, Two Bit Hooker #20, Zebra Midge #18-20, Super Sinker #16-18, bead wing midge #18-20, Red Pheasant Tail #14-18, Rainbow Warrior #18-20, Red Ice Cream Cone #12-16
